    What is Dr. Rachel Han's specialty?

    Dr. Han is a Pediatrician near Swansea, IL. A pediatrician focuses on the physical, emotional, and social health of children from birth through young adulthood. Their care includes a wide range of health services, from preventive healthcare to diagnosing and treating acute and chronic diseases. Pediatricians consider the biological, social, and environmental influences on a child's development, as well as how diseases and dysfunctions can impact growth and overall development.     Is this Dr. Rachel Han aff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Han is affiliated with Anderson Hospital which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
